Why Corti for enterprise health systems

Corti is healthcare-AI infrastructure rather than an end-user scribe — clinical-grade APIs (speech-to-text, text generation, medical coding, agentic framework) accessed via the Corti Console, JavaScript SDK and REST. The certification stack is the broadest in the catalog: EU MDR (CE marked October 2025), six ISO standards (27001/27018/27017/42001/13485/14971), GDPR, HIPAA, FedRAMP, NHS DSPT/DTAC, NIS2, DORA, SOC 2 Type II and more. Customers span European health systems and emergency-dispatch — NHS Grampian, Boston EMS, Seattle Fire, Ramsay Santé Capio, SOS Alarm. Usage-based credit pricing with $50 free credits; $60M Series B (Sept 2023). Trade-offs: not an end-user app — partner product or in-house engineering needed; training-on-data position isn't explicitly stated.

What to weigh in enterprise health systems

These are the things that actually differ between an ambient scribe that fits enterprise health systemsand one that doesn’t. Read the full Corti review for the hands-on take on each.

  • Depth of Epic / Oracle Health integration (embedded in Haiku/Hyperdrive)
  • Audit trail, traceable evidence, and stated training-data policy
  • SOC 2 Type II + HITRUST-grade governance posture
  • Reference deployments at comparable systems
